Yanran Guo is an assistant professor at York University. Before joining York, she received her PhD degree in economics from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ill in 2023 and then taught for one year at the University of Queensland. Her general research interests lie in the areas of macroeconomics, growth and development. Most of her work focuses on the implications of redistributive taxation for inequality and productivity. She is also interested in entrepreneurship and firm dynamics.
